Web3 jun. 2014 · Determining how much wall thickness a 3D Printer can successfully print depends on two things, layer thickness and raster width (width of a printed line). On my Stratasys Fortus 3D Printer the raster width is 2x the layer thickness so if I have the layer thickness set to .007 then the raster width is .014 for each line that is printed.
